采用粉末冶金工艺 ,研制出 4种配方的铁基金属陶瓷摩擦材料 .测试了该材料的摩擦磨损性能和物理力学性能 ;对材料的显微组织结构进行了观察、分析和比较 ;探索了材料显微组织结构与性能之间的有机联系 ;讨论了进一步优化材质的途径
Four kinds of iron-based cermet friction materials were developed by powder metallurgy process, the friction and wear properties and the physical and mechanical properties of the materials were tested, and the microstructure of the materials was observed, analyzed and compared.
